"Don't Judge"

The following was a poem from the Dear Abby column. The author of this poem is a 12 year old named Lealia Xiong, Guilford, Conn.

"Don't judge people you hardly know.
You don't know what their day has been like.
You don't know what their life has been like.

Don't judge.
Don't judge someone who seems as if she's overreacting.
You don't know if she's lost someone she loved dearly
Or if her parents are getting a divorce
Or fighting over nothing.

Don't judge.
Don't judge someone who's different.
He's probably one of the nicest people you'll know.
Or the funniest.
Or the smartest.
Take the time to get to know people.
Walk with them.
Share their triumphs and their sorrows.
Maybe they don't dance through life as you thought.

Don't judge."
